100 MP colleges may lose UGC grants & recognition
As many as 100 colleges in Madhya Pradesh may face University Grants Commission (UGC) action for failure to apply for National Assessment and Accreditation Council (NAAC) accreditation. The colleges risk losing their annual grant and can even be de-recognised by UGC from next session.
Madhya Pradesh Higher Education Department had asked colleges to send online requests for NAAC accreditation by July 19. Out of 353 state government colleges, 80 colleges have NAAC accreditations while 50 more colleges have applied so far.
NAAC rates universities on various parameters such as infrastructure, teacher taught ratio (TTR), and students’ amenities among others. The ranking is given for a period of five years, which is also used for releasing annual grants by UGC.
